The Atlanta Braves are approaching the 2026 MLB trade deadline as a clear buyer. Their top needs are in the starting rotation, bullpen, the outfield, and shortstop.

While there aren’t a ton of great outfield and shortstop trade options, and the bullpen isn’t as robust as in previous years, the starting pitching trade market is very expansive. Tarik Skubal is the best available starter by far and would be awesome for the Braves.

But, Jesus Cano of The Athletic is predicting that the Braves miss out on landing Skubal, but land the next-best-thing in a controllable starting pitcher.

Braves land controllable starting pitcher in trade prediction

“Prediction: A controllable starter is added,” Cano writes. “Starting pitching is a priority for the Atlanta Braves this season, but if the team plans on giving up higher prospect capital, they should get an arm with control.”

Adding a controllable starting pitcher would be a big win for the Braves, as they’d be able to upgrade the rotation for the 2026 MLB season, and also for the next year or two as well.

While missing out on Skubal, the back-to-back Cy Young winner, would sting, the Braves could wind up adding a very good pitcher who could help for more than just this season.

Cano presented three potential trade options in San Diego Padres‘ Michael King, Los Angeles Angels‘ Reid Detmers, and Kansas City Royals‘ Michael Wacha.

King’s control is a little more of an unknown due to player options in 2027 and 2028, but Detmers and Wacha are under control through the 2028 season.

Fellow Angels starter Jose Soriano would also work for the Braves, as he’s under club control through 2028 as well. Sandy Alcantara of the Miami Marlins is under control through 2027, and Royals’ Seth Lugo is under control through 2028

All of those aforementioned starters might make more sense for the Braves at this year’s deadline if they’re forced to give up significant assets to improve their rotation.

A controllable starter is a much better investment than most rentals, even one as good as Skubal. It’d sting to see Skubal join a contender, but if the Braves can add a controllable starter like Detmers, Wacha, King, Soriano, Lugo, or Alcantara, it’d be a big win.
